Philanthropy Writer

Reporting to the Director of Philanthropy Communications and Donor Relations, the Philanthropy Writer is a strategic messaging partner who crafts compelling narratives to inspire giving across the entire donor cycle. This role translates complex clinical priorities into sophisticated donor investment opportunities for major and principal gift proposals and philanthropic cases for support, while also crafting customized, compelling narratives that inspire and grow Endeavor Health’s base of annual and mid-level donors for each of its five hospital foundations. They serve as a bridge between clinical leadership and the donor, ensuring that every proposal and impact report is not only technically accurate but emotionally and philanthropically persuasive.

The ideal candidate is an outstanding writer and editor who understands philanthropy and donor motivations as well as a proactive and collaborative partner who independently manages writing projects from conception to completion. The ideal candidate combines high-level editorial skill with the ability to develop and execute project plans, manage deadlines, and build strong internal partnerships in a fast-paced, mission-driven environment.

What you will do:

  • Gift Proposal and Case Development: Lead the end-to-end project management and creation of major gift and principal gift proposals and cases for support. This includes developing project plans, interviewing physicians and executive leaders, synthesizing complex medical or operational data, and crafting a visionary 'pitch' that aligns with donor motivations, collaborating closely with the system’s fundraisers across Endeavor’s five foundations

  • Annual and Mid-Level Giving Communications: Lead the project management, writing, and creation of multi-channel annual giving appeals and mid-level proposals, often in collaboration with outside vendors. Develop and execute a comprehensive communications plan to acquire, retain, and upgrade donors across Endeavor Health's five foundations.

  • Post-Gift Impact Reporting and Stewardship: In partnership with the Philanthropy Communications team and with Donor Relations and the frontline fundraisers, translate the success of funded proposals into high-level impact reports. Ensure that donors who give to specific initiatives receive customized, substantive updates that demonstrate the direct power of their investment.

  • Strategic Narrative and Messaging Counsel: Provide editorial leadership on system-wide fundraising priorities. Partner with frontline fundraisers to write and "package" new programs or clinical trials into donor-ready concepts before a formal proposal is presented.

  • Visual Communications and Design: Manage the visual production of proposals and other communications materials. Independently create and adapt designs using tools like Canva and approved corporate templates to produce visually compelling and brand-aligned collateral in collaboration with the Philanthropy Communications team.

  • Clinical Liaison and Governance: Navigate the internal approval process, working with the CDO and AVP of Philanthropy Operations to shepherd proposals through the Gift Policy Committee. Ensure all narratives align with the health system’s strategic clinical roadmap.

  • Knowledge Management and Brand Standards: Maintain a central repository of approved boilerplate language for clinical programs and system facts. Ensure all high-level collateral meets Endeavor Health’s editorial and brand standards of the organization.

Endeavor Health is a fully integrated healthcare delivery system committed to providing access to quality, vibrant, community-connected care, serving an area of more than 4.2 million residents across six northeast Illinois counties. Our more than 25,000 team members and more than 6,000 physicians aim to deliver transformative patient experiences and expert care close to home across more than 300 ambulatory locations and eight acute care hospitals – Edward (Naperville), Elmhurst, Evanston, Glenbrook (Glenview), Highland Park, Northwest Community (Arlington Heights) Skokie and Swedish (Chicago) – all recognized as Magnet hospitals for nursing excellence.
